Title :
Torque ripple analysis of SVPWM in discontinuous region considering minimum pulse width duty

Abstract :
This paper presents torque ripple analysis in discontinuous region which is caused by the minimum pulse width duty. Generally, IGBT gate voltage requires threshold voltage when the switches are turned on and off. However, gate driver has series connected resistor and parallel connected capacitor, these parasitic components generate time delay for reaching the threshold voltage. This time delay causes reducing the limitation of linear operation region in SVPWM. This paper presents the effect of this minimum pulse width duty by simulation results and mathematical analysis. With these results, This Paper demonstrates the SVPWM vector controlled PMSM torque ripple in discontinuous region.
